Google Ads Deep Dive:
Breaking down Google Ads into its simplest form there are three items you need to focus on.
Impression share
Click through rate (CTR)
Conversion rate
What do these mean? Impression share can be explained like this: If 1000 people search for pressure washing and 50% of the people see your ad you have 50% of the impressions share. The only way to increase this number is to increase your budget.
Once impression share is solved we need to optimize to increase the CTR. Meaning if 1000 people see the ad and 100 people click into it to learn more about your services you have a 10% CTR which is good. If this number is lower you need to be testing different ad copy and special offers.
Great news. Now our ads are appearing at the top and we have a lot of clicks coming through. We need to solve the last piece of the puzzle. We have invested a significant amount of time and money to learn what converts the best and we now have a standard structure for the landing pages that work the best.
You 100% of the time need a contact form at the top of your website. This form will convert 3x more than the standard contact form at the bottom of your website.
